In regards to the October 13th fishout on the Delta. Bill and I discussed over the phone about doing a tying day at the shop. I'd been planning this for a while but just approached Bill right before he mentioned the outing. Actually, I proposed the weekend of Oct. 13th but the weekend before will be fine. As a matter of fact, I will be doing alot of top water patterns and sinking patterns as well.

Here's what I plan on tying during the day. If we can start around 10:30am - 11am, I hope to get a bunch of different patterns tied up.
I'm looking to tie Dalbergs, Koshi's Crank Bait, Rainbow SH, White Knight SH and a new version of the Clouser - tied on a 30 degree jig hook.

I will be raffling off some flies for those that show up. Most likely it will be around a dozen and a half, all bass flies. Maybe as one package or break up the selection. I'll let you guys make the call. Now the catcher... you have to be present to win the flies and the flies will be drawn at the end of the day.... No tickets, no coupons. Everyone who attends, will put their name on a slip of paper and the name or names will be drawn out of the hat.
